Is it mandatory to perform a criminal background check on candidates in El Salvador?
It is not mandatory to perform a criminal background check on candidates in El Salvador, but it may be advisable for certain positions or sectors. The decision depends on the company's hiring policy and the relevance of the background to the job.
What is the role of the Ministry of the National Health Authority in Panama?
The Ministry of the National Health Authority of Panama has the responsibility of guaranteeing the health and well-being of the population. Its function is to formulate and implement public health policies and programs, promote disease prevention, provide health care services, strengthen health systems, and regulate and supervise health services in the country.

What are the steps for a divorce by mutual agreement in Panama?
In a divorce by mutual agreement in Panama, the spouses must file a joint divorce petition, reach an agreement on the division of property and custody of children, and compare before the court. The process involves hearings and reviews to make sure the agreement is fair and legal.
